E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
MyBaits
Mybatis之执行insert、update和delete操作时自动提交
单独使用
Mybaits
,而没有集成Spring的话,执行insert、update和delete操作是不会自动提交的,即执行语句后不会在数据库有对应的数据变化。
weixin_30781631
·
2020-06-28 00:31
Mybatis之ResultMap的使用详解
Mybaits
如何使用,这里有一篇关于Mybatis的
weixin_30779691
·
2020-06-28 00:16
Java开发微信公众号(一)---初识微信公众号以及环境搭建
ps:1.开发语言使用JavaspringMvc+
Mybaits
+springmaven实现2.使用微信接口测试账号进行本地测试https://mp.weixin.qq.com/debug/cgi-bin
weixin_30588675
·
2020-06-27 21:36
Springboot+
Mybaits
之两张表同时插入数据
项目需求是,一张表添加数据的同时,另外一张表也需要添加数据,话不多说,直接上代码。1.Controller,我把两个DTO直接放到一个@RequestBody中。其中throws是后台获取当前时间抛出的异常,下面有代码。1@PostMapping("/addPrize/{id}")2publicAdminResponseaddPrize(@PathVariableIntegerid,3@Reque
weixin_30505225
·
2020-06-27 20:30
Spring Boot 2 原理简介
SpringBoot2原理springboot帮我们做了什么通常搭建一个基于spring的web应用,我们需要做以下工作:pom文件中引入相关jar包,包括spring、springmvc、redis、
mybaits
YoJn
·
2020-06-27 16:45
Spring Boot(三): 操作数据库-Spring JDBC
SpringBoot访问数据库,常用的方式有
Mybaits
、Hibernate以及SpringBoot提供的JDBC这三种方式。
face light~
·
2020-06-27 13:04
Spring
Boot
数据库
maven
mysql
数据库
spring
boot
intellij
idea
java
idea插件
idea插件下载地址:https://plugins.jetbrains.com/1.free
mybaits
plugin实现dao与mapper之间跳转(安装即用)2.bettermybatisgenerator
duqiao_wang
·
2020-06-27 12:05
idea
插件
Mybatis参数理解:jdbcType与javaType
mybaits
在指定SQL参数时其中可以指定以下了俩种类型:jdbcTypejavaTypejdbcType指定对应参数在数据库的数据类型javaType指定对应java的数据类型使用示例如下:select
走路的猫头鹰
·
2020-06-27 08:18
mybaits
MyBaits
使用接口代理进行增删改查
使用接口代理可以减少语句并且提高开发效率,并且是代码更加整洁规范,减少侵入使用接口代理使用接口是mapper标签的namespace必须为接口的限定名(完整类名)要求接口抽象方法名和xml文件中的操作的ID名称相同要求接口抽象方法的参数和xml文件中的参数类型相同要求接口抽象方法的返回值类型和xml文件中的返回值类型相同xml配置文件insertintopresidentvalues(#{id},
呜呜呜啦啦啦
·
2020-06-27 06:32
MyBatis
mybatis的缓存机制(一级缓存二级缓存和刷新缓存)和mybatis整合ehcache
mybaits
提供一级缓存,和二级缓存。一级缓存是SqlSession级别的缓存。在操作数据库时需要构造sqlSession对象,在对象中有一个(内存区域)数据结构(HashMap)用于存储缓存数据。
双斜杠少年
·
2020-06-27 03:54
2.2
mybatis
java
web
springboot入门(三)-- springboot集成mybatis及mybatis generator工具使用
相较于hibernate这种完全自动化的框架我更喜欢mybatis,mybatis非常灵活,可以随心所欲的编写自己的sql语句来实现复杂的数据库操作,还会有一种畅酣淋漓的编写sql语句的潇洒感,但是以前的
mybaits
FoolFox^_^
·
2020-06-26 20:37
springboot
关于 FastJava 快速开发工具的使用
开发过java项目的童鞋应该都清楚,先建立表,然后写对应POJO(或者说Bean),如果用的是
mybaits
,还需要写mapper.xml文件,其中有非常啰嗦的bean的属性和数据库字段对应的映射关系,
tosunrain
·
2020-06-26 20:33
SpringBoot 整合相关配置
mybaits
、mysql、freemarker等基础 (三)
上一篇文章分享了如何快速创建一个springboot项目,这篇文章就介绍配置一些相关文件。1、添加依赖相关需要的架包4.0.0org.springframework.bootspring-boot-starter-parent2.2.6.RELEASEcom.exampledemo0.0.1-SNAPSHOTdemoDemoprojectforSpringBoot1.8org.springfram
码奴生来只知道前进~
·
2020-06-26 18:37
SpringBoot
mybaits
获取的结果集不能成功转JSON格式的问题
有朋友遇到这样一个问题,返回JSON数据的时候,map中自己放些测试数据能返回,但放个用sql查询的结果集就不行了,问题很明显,map没问题,问题就出在实体集上,我也遇过类似情况,比如一个A类一个B类,两者用同样的方式取到结果集,而且结果集的数据格式都是一模一样,但A能成功返回JSON格式,B却不能返回。最后自己无奈之下把B实体换成了自定义实体,在返回的时候指定为map格式的对象,最终才能成功返回
VicCreator
·
2020-06-26 14:14
java
spring+mybatis缓存的问题及源码
文档中分为三个部分:结论理解,mybatis缓存的源码解析,spring+
mybaits
的整合及对mybatis的代理以及对mybatis缓存的影响1、结论在这里【无事务前提,dao每个sql操作都是一个
奈文摩尔_NerverMore
·
2020-06-26 13:32
spring
java
源码
mybatis
Mybatis Mapper接口动态代理实现原理
这是因为
MyBaits
在Mapper接口上使用了动态代理的一种非常规的用法,熟悉这种动态代理的用法不仅有利于理解MyBatis接口和XML的关系,还能开阔思路。
一枝会思想的芦苇
·
2020-06-26 10:35
电商项目实战
springboot开发集成
mybaits
-plus
工欲善其事必先利其器官方文档在springboot的开发过程中,一些简单的crud可以用mybatisplus来实现提升开发效率。主要用到的queryWrapper和updateWrapper构造器构造器关系通过源码可以发现他们的关系大致如下图父类wapper,下面的是子类wapper介绍Wrapper:条件构造抽象类,最顶端父类,抽象类中提供4个方法西面贴源码展示AbstractWrapper:
风尘小白沙
·
2020-06-26 08:03
SpringBoot
mybaits
-plus 看这篇文章就够了
mybaits
-plus看这篇文章就够了
mybaits
-plus基本的crud操作
mybaits
-plus工欲善其事,必先利其器。
风尘小白沙
·
2020-06-26 08:33
mybaits-plus
mybaits
-plus 代码生成器
**
mybaits
-plus代码生成器**packagecom.blhx.guli;importcom.baomidou.mybatisplus.annotation.DbType;importcom.baomidou.mybatisplus.annotation.IdType
qq_42439664
·
2020-06-25 23:21
MyBaits
入门(一)配置mybatis和简单的增删改查 (附项目源码)
MyBatis入门(一)配置
mybaits
和简单的增删改查MyBatis本是apache的一个开源项目iBatis,2010年这个项目由apachesoftwarefoundation迁移到了googlecode
尔等同学
·
2020-06-25 21:39
MVC
ssm
MyBatis
MyBatis系列之Mybatis源码解读
MyBatis的发展历程以及基本使用,详见
Mybaits
系列之MyBatis的发展之路,怎么用好MyBatisMyBatis工作流程分析全局配置文件mybatis-Config.xml-->Mappr.xml
小小攻城狮Jack
·
2020-06-25 17:37
Mybaits
系列之MyBatis的发展之路,怎么用好MyBatis
为什么要用Mybatis?先看看原生操作JDBC的步骤*注册驱动,获取连接*创建StateMent对象*execute()方法执行SQL*把结果集转换成POJO*关闭资源一看,存在大量的重复代码,繁琐过程,结果集的处理很复杂,数据库连接的管理也很麻烦。所以,慢慢就出现了一些包装数据库操作的框架,springJDBC、dbUtils、heibernate、mybatis等。先说说比较早的spring
小小攻城狮Jack
·
2020-06-25 17:06
mybatis实现模糊查询
Mybaits
实现模糊查询方法也有多种多样,下面总结了实现几种不同的方法,其具体实现方法如下。
锦鲤(⑉°з°)--♡
·
2020-06-25 17:03
MyBatis
手写MyBatis框架
Mybaits
和数据库交互的方式使用传统的MyBatis提供的API使用Mapper接口使用Mapper接口MyBatis将配置文件中的每一个节点抽象为一个Mapper接口这个接口中声明的方法和节点中的节点项对应
jx_ming
·
2020-06-25 16:29
源码分析
ssm整合练习第一阶段
spring+springmvc+
mybaits
综合spring+springmvc+mybatis环境下完成第一阶段查询所有账户余额查询某个账户余额充值给指定账户充值提现从指定账户提现第二阶段转账在单表操作基础上
qq_39095899
·
2020-06-25 15:07
ssm综合练习第三阶段
spring+springmvc+
mybaits
实现功能级联新增form表单用户信息、订单信息同时保存到用户表和订单表级联删除删除用户信息如果存在订单,级联删除订单在同一个项目中级联增加就是先增加账户信息再增加账单信息
qq_39095899
·
2020-06-25 15:07
ssm
ssm综合
ssm综合练习第二阶段
spring+springmvc+
mybaits
实现的功能查询一对多多对一在单表操作基础上,加入多表关联功能账户表idusernamemoney订单表id名称下单时间金额账户id多表关联查询1对多多对一我是在第一阶段的基础上实现的
qq_39095899
·
2020-06-25 15:07
ssm
综合练习
java 企业站源码 兼容手机平板PC 自适应响应式 freemarker 静态引擎 SSM 框架
html2.因为是生成的html,所以访问速度快,轻便,对服务器负担小3.网站前端采用主流的响应式布局,同一页面同时支持PC、平板、手机(三合一)浏览器访问4.springmvc+spring4.3.7+
mybaits
3.3SSM
17080206774
·
2020-06-25 13:46
关于
mybaits
单入参报错问题
当传入数据只有一个时mybatis中判断会出现Thereisnogetterforpropertynamed'subjectId'in'classjava.lang.Integer用"_parameter"代替当前参数正确:selectsubjectId,subjectNamefromts_subjectwheresubjectParentId=0andsubjectId=#{_parameter
messiGao
·
2020-06-25 08:42
阿里云个人服务器搭建项目笔记零:基础项目构建流程
应用springboot2,
mybaits
3开发的前后端分离基础商城项目tips:项目我已经部署到了云端服务器,欢迎给本菜鸡提供宝贵意见~注册入口:点击直接进入注册:http://47.115.19.41
Younjzxx
·
2020-06-25 05:31
项目
mybatis 源码分析一、日志模块
mybatis虽然没有提供日志的实现类,但是定义了Mybatis自己的日志级别:error,debug,trace,warn.
mybaits
Log
七七丶知路
·
2020-06-25 03:36
mybatis
Type handler was null on parameter mapping for property '__frch_id_0'
Typehandlerwasnullonparametermappingforproperty‘__frch_id_0’2.Typehandlerwasnullonparametermappingorproperty‘__frch_item_0’在SpringMVC+
Mybaits
_Naive_
·
2020-06-25 03:00
Java
java 自适应响应式 网站 源码 SSM 生成 静态化 手机 平板 PC
html2.因为是生成的html,所以访问速度快,轻便,对服务器负担小3.网站前端采用主流的响应式布局,同一页面同时支持PC、平板、手机(三合一)浏览器访问4.springmvc+spring4.3.7+
mybaits
3.3SSM
17135404845
·
2020-06-25 02:46
mysql 5.7.22设置中文编码-解决乱码问题 Linux
异常情况:由于工作需要以及个人技术方面的兴趣,开始接触了之前没有接触的Linux部署应用程序一块;最近用linux安装mysql的时候,安装过程正常;但是利用
mybaits
写入mysql表数据的时候,发生乱码了
Arisono
·
2020-06-24 22:08
Linux环境篇
【Java】
【综合架构】
通过
MyBaits
拦截器设置全局generatorId
因为最近在研究分布式项目,所以学习到了几个知识点1、雪花算法2、shardingjdbc3、分布式ID生成正常来说ID生成是很简单的,但是因为本人比较懒,喜欢统一处理问题,所以,决定通过
mybaits
插件的形式进行全局生成
戚辰先生
·
2020-06-24 21:39
SPRING
框架
JAVA基础
MyBatis insert返回主键不成功
MyBatisinsert返回主键不成功说明:
Mybaits
的insert/update一般默认返回记录的更新条数,业务需要在保存完实体(insert)之后需要返回主键值。
书呆子_lan
·
2020-06-24 17:03
mybatis
用eclipse整合SSM框架详解
SSM三层配置分别为:Spring,SpringMVC,
Mybaits
。今天呢,把SSM三层框架整合到eclipse里面来,具体我会把配置和依赖都写进来。
丶枕边人
·
2020-06-24 16:42
框架
java crm 进销存 springmvc SSM 项目 系统 源码
系统介绍:1.系统采用主流的SSM框架jspJSTLbootstraphtml5(PC浏览器使用)2.springmvc+spring4.3.7+
mybaits
3.3SSM普通javaweb(非maven
非得起个昵称
·
2020-06-24 14:17
java 企业 网站源码 后台 springmvc SSM 前台 静态化 代码生成器
html2.因为是生成的html,所以访问速度快,轻便,对服务器负担小3.网站前端采用主流的响应式布局,同一页面同时支持PC、平板、手机(三合一)浏览器访问4.springmvc+spring4.3.7+
mybaits
3.3SSM
F17053149052
·
2020-06-24 14:25
MyBatis学习——第一个mybatis、MyBatis接口式编程、小结
mybatis——helloWorld1、首先创建一张表,表结构、字段类型如下所示:2、在intellijidea或eclipse中创建一个实体类Employee3、配置mybatis的配置文件,文件名称形如:
mybaits
-yy.xml
Mr..Li
·
2020-06-24 11:32
mybatis
学习
SpringBoot整合
mybaits
(c3p0数据源)
参考:http://blog.csdn.net/isea533/article/details/50359390他数据源使用的是阿里巴巴的druid数据源,这里使用c3p0一、框架搭建(maven构建)1.pom文件1)mybatis-springboot最新的核心包官网:http://www.mybatis.org/找样例下载最新的org.mybatis.spring.boot`mybatis-
lvdou_lvdou
·
2020-06-24 10:27
SpringBoot
在
mybaits
中指定postgresql delete的返回值
转载默认在mybatis的xml中写prostgre的delete是不返回东西的(返回NULL),不管有没有数据被删除,如:deletefrommytablewhereid=#{id}如果想知道是否删除了数据,可以利用postgresql的RETURNING关键词,指定返回某个字段或某些字段,如:deletefrommytablewhereid=#{id}RETURNINGid这里要注意,还需要加
jiangxiabeijing
·
2020-06-23 21:29
java框架-持久化框架
java
使用mybatis-plus 主键生成的坑
使用
mybaits
-plus的时候,mybatis-plus会默认生成一个long类型的uuid,这就导致了数据库的自增主键变成了看起来让人一脸懵逼的20位数字,解决办法如下:在实体类的主键上添加@TableId
coding4life
·
2020-06-23 15:21
java
java 后台框架 支持APP接口调用 APP后台 手机后台框架java springmvc
mybaits
mysql oracle html5 后台框架
访问:三W点fhadmin点orgA代码编辑器,在线模版编辑,仿开发工具编辑器,pdf在线预览,文件转换编码B集成代码生成器[正反双向](单表、主表、明细表、树形表,快速开发利器)+快速表单构建器freemaker模版技术,0个代码不用写,生成完整的一个模块,带页面、建表sql脚本,处理类,service等完整模块C集成阿里巴巴数据库连接池druid数据库连接池阿里巴巴的druid。Druid在监
DER130369
·
2020-06-23 15:08
JDK动态代理代理与Cglib代理区别
JDK动态代理代理与Cglib代理区别在Java中,许多框架的底层都是基于动态代理来实现的,比如Aop,
mybaits
动态生成数据库操作类。
IPanda_9527
·
2020-06-23 10:07
java 进销存 商户管理系统 客户管理 库存管理 销售报表 SSM项目
系统介绍:1.系统采用主流的SSM框架jspJSTLbootstraphtml5(PC浏览器使用)2.springmvc+spring4.2.5+
mybaits
3.3SSM普通javaweb(非maven
guoguobaobao
·
2020-06-23 10:06
mybaits
分析
Mybaitys的源码分析读取xml文件中的configuration标签中的数据,封装到configuration类中2.解析中mappers的xml文件,把里面的sql语句封装成Statements,并把这个statements放到configuration类中3.创建默认的执行器simpleExecutor,利用statementHandler,把configuration中的数据源和封装的
g3230863
·
2020-06-23 09:43
MyBatis
java
手写(模拟)实现
Mybaits
中的拦截器 (动态代理+责任链模式)
本文为方便看,多个class写再一起!Mybatis中的拦截器主要是通过动态代理+责任链模式实现的、该代码是本人在学习Mybatis过程中手写写模拟拦截器实现方式!代码可执行!1、拦截器接口以及实现类packagecom.example.demo.Intercepter;importjava.util.ArrayList;importjava.util.List;publicinterfaceIn
PowerMan_Frank
·
2020-06-23 09:57
JAVA
Mybatis
es查询与mysql查询转换
es的过多分析,在实际使用中,可能会遇到mysql语句好实现,但是写成es的rest查询就比较困难的情况.因此列举一些常用转换,持续更新中.所使用框架:bboss-elasticsearch:一款类似于
mybaits
dcx·
·
2020-06-23 02:05
es
es
mybatis源码阅读记录
文章目录书名书名深入浅出MyBatis技术原理与实战杨开振著这里讲了基本api和部分
mybaits
的源码导读非常推荐#大体结构SqlSessionFactory(defaultSqlSessionFactory
bleuesprit
·
2020-06-22 18:09
源码mybatis
上一页
17
18
19
20
21
22
23
24
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他